UNIWERSYTET MARII CURIE-SKŁODOWSKIEJ W LUBLINIE is a laboratory accredited by PCA under number AB 1548 (Lublin, Poland). Its accreditation scope covers 13 test methods in the following areas: Materials & polymers. Accreditation scope — test methods (13)
| No. | Test object | Methodology / Parameters | Technique | Reference document |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Test methods | |||||
| 1 | Chemical products, polymers, nanomaterials, catalysts, crystals, semiconductors | Spectrum imaging, qualitative phase composition of pure homogeneous substances Spectral range: (50 – 3200) cm-1 Raman spectroscopy method | PB 5.1 wyd. 04 z dnia 21.11.2014 r. | ||
| 2 | Metals, metal alloys, composites, polymers, ceramics and metal oxides | Microstructure Range: (0,5 – 2) µm Tapping Mode (0,5 – 40) µm Scanasyst-HR Atomic force microscopy method (AFM) | PB 5.2 wyd. 06 z dnia 24.10.2022 r | ||
| 3 | Inorganic materials, catalysts, plastics, polymers pure elements, semiconductors, metal alloys, museum objects | Qualitative elemental composition in the surface layer Range: 5B – 92U excluding radioactive elements and isotopes X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y method (XPS) | PB 5.3 wyd. 04 z dnia 21.11.2014 r. | ||
| 4 | Solids: metals, non-metals, plastic and rubber products, polymers, ceramics, carbon and carbon materials, composites, catalysts, minerals, adsorbents | Specific surface area Range: (5 – 500) m2/g Physical sorption method | PB 5.4 wyd. 04 z dnia 14.11.2025 r. | ||
| 5 | Solid materials containing an admixture of metal: chromium, cobalt, copper, molybdenum, nickel, palladium, platinum, rhenium, rhodium, ruthenium, silver | Metal dispersion on the surface, active metal surface area, metal crystallite size Hydrogen chemisorption method | PB 5.5 wyd. 04 z dnia 14.11.2025 r. | ||
| 6 | Organic and inorganic materials/substances | Spectrum imaging, qualitative composition of pure homogeneous substances, compound identity Spectral range: (400 – 4000) cm-1 Infrared spectroscopy method (FT-IR) | PB 5.6 wyd. 03 z dnia 24.10.2022 r. | ||
| 7 | Metals, compounds of metals with non-metals, minerals, catalysts | Qualitative phase composition X-ray diffraction analysis method | PN-EN 13925-1:2007 z wyłączeniem punktów od 7.4 do 7.11 oraz punktu 8 | ||
| 8 | Metals, compounds of metals with non-metals, minerals, catalysts | Quantitative phase composition by X-ray diffraction Rietveld method | PN-EN 13925-1:2007 z wyłączeniem punktów od 7.4 do 7.11 oraz punktu 8 PN-EN 13925-2:2004 z wyłączeniem punktów 4.5 | ||
| 9 | Composites; sinters; metallic and non-metallic materials; ceramics; products made of metallic and non-metallic materials; plastic products | Microstructure Scanning electron microscopy method (SEM) | PB 5.8 wyd.03 z dnia 21.11.2014 r. | ||
| 10 | Composites; sinters; metallic and non-metallic materials; ceramics; products made of metallic and non-metallic materials; plastic products | Chemical composition – qualitative analysis Range: Z5 – Z92 Scanning electron microscopy with EDS system (SEM-EDS) | ISO 22309:2011 | ||
| 11 | Composites; sinters; metallic and non-metallic materials; catalysts; products made of metallic and non-metallic materials; plastic products. | Microstructure Range (0,5 – 500) nm Transmission electron microscopy method (TEM) | PB 5.9 wyd. 05 z dnia 14.11.2025 r. | ||
| 12 | Composites; sinters; metallic and non-metallic materials; catalysts; products made of metallic and non-metallic materials; plastic products. | Chemical composition – qualitative analysis Range: Z5 – Z92 excluding Cu Transmission electron microscopy with EDS system (TEM-EDS) | PB 5.10 wyd. 05 z dnia 14.11.2025 r. | ||
| 13 | Products made of construction materials (metal alloys, composites, sinters, ceramics, plastics) | Roughness parameters Range: Ra (50 – 650) nm Optical profilometry method | PB 5.11 wyd.05 z dnia 18.12.2015 r. | ||
